About Hanna Wallberg

Hanna Wallberg is a scholar working on Rheumatology,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Infectious Diseases, Organic Chemistry and Surgery, having authored 3 papers that have together received 49 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Spondyloarthritis Studies and Treatments (2 papers), Innovations in Medical Education (1 paper) and Clinical practice guidelines implementation (1 paper). The work is most often cited by research in Rheumatology (42 citations), Immunology (6 citations),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(5 citations), Gastroenterology (1 citation) and Nephrology (1 citation). Hanna Wallberg has collaborated with scholars based in Sweden, Moldova and Brazil. Frequent co-authors include Eva Klingberg, Helena Forsblad‐d’Elia, Lennart Bergfeldt, Hans Carlsten, L. Jacobsson, Anna Deminger, Karin Lövgren Bengtsson and Matilda Liljedahl. Their work appears in journals such as BMC Musculoskeletal Disorders, RMD Open and PubMed.
